halay6782009
Thành viên mới
- Tham gia
- 14/4/10
- Bài viết
- 19
- Được thích
- 0
Tính ở chỗ nào(sheet nào? cột nào?) ghi thật rõ ràng ra dùng ghi chu hoặc texbox viết rõ yêu cầu trong File. Ghi thêm 1 vài kết quả mong muốn bằng tay nữa để tôi hình dung. Gửi lại file kèm theo yêu cầu rõ ràng trong đó!Em chào các anh chị trong diễn đàn. Em có File như vậy, các anh chị giúp em cách tính tổng thời gian của các khoảng thời gian mà em đã tính với ah. Em cảm ơn các anh chị nhiều ah
=INT((DATEDIF(H8,I8,"m")+(H8<>"")+DATEDIF(K8,L8,"m")+(K8<>"")+DATEDIF(N8,O8,"m")+(N8<>"")+DATEDIF(Q8,R8,"m")+(Q8<>""))/12) & " năm " & MOD(DATEDIF(H8,I8,"m")+(H8<>"")+DATEDIF(K8,L8,"m")+(K8<>"")+DATEDIF(N8,O8,"m")+(N8<>"")+DATEDIF(Q8,R8,"m")+(Q8<>""),12) & " tháng"
Tính ở chỗ nào(sheet nào? cột nào?) ghi thật rõ ràng ra dùng ghi chu hoặc texbox viết rõ yêu cầu trong File. Ghi thêm 1 vài kết quả mong muốn bằng tay nữa để tôi hình dung. Gửi lại file kèm theo yêu cầu rõ ràng trong đó!
Công thức ở ô T8 là
Các ô cột J, L, P, S cần sửa lại.Mã:=INT((DATEDIF(H8,I8,"m")+(H8<>"")+DATEDIF(K8,L8,"m")+(K8<>"")+DATEDIF(N8,O8,"m")+(N8<>"")+DATEDIF(Q8,R8,"m")+(Q8<>""))/12) & " năm " & MOD(DATEDIF(H8,I8,"m")+(H8<>"")+DATEDIF(K8,L8,"m")+(K8<>"")+DATEDIF(N8,O8,"m")+(N8<>"")+DATEDIF(Q8,R8,"m")+(Q8<>""),12) & " tháng"
Lưu ý bạn, lần sau gửi bài phải nêu yêu cầu thật rõ ràng càng cụ thể càng tốt. Bởi vì người giúp đâu phải là bạn mà hiểu bạn muốn gì đúng không?Em cần tính tổng thời gian cho cột T mà em bôi nền màu vàng đó ah. Em muốn kết quả ở cột T = Cột J + Cột M + Cột P + Cột S ah để lấy được tổng số năm và tháng của các cột đó ah. Giúp em với ah. Em cảm ơn nhiều ah
Lưu ý bạn, lần sau gửi bài phải nêu yêu cầu thật rõ ràng càng cụ thể càng tốt. Bởi vì người giúp đâu phải là bạn mà hiểu bạn muốn gì đúng không?
Thử công thức dài lê thê này:Em cần tính tổng thời gian cho cột T mà em bôi nền màu vàng đó ah. Em muốn kết quả ở cột T = Cột J + Cột M + Cột P + Cột S ah để lấy được tổng số năm và tháng của các cột đó ah. Giúp em với ah. Em cảm ơn nhiều ah
Thử công thức dài lê thê này:
T8 =DATEDIF(H8+K8+N8+Q8,I8+L8+O8+R8,"y")&" năm "&DATEDIF(H8+K8+N8+Q8,I8+L8+O8+R8,"ym")+1&" tháng"
Xem đã đúng chưa nhé!Được rồi ah, may quá. Em cảm ơn anh nhiều nhé
Với công thức của bạn sẽ có trường hợp "x năm 12 tháng" và không xét trường hợp 0 năm 0 tháng.Dạ cho em hỏi Các ô cột J, L, P, S cần sửa lại như thế nào ah. Anh chỉ rõ hơn giúp em với được không ah, kiến thức exel của em hơi tệ, mong anh hướng dẫn giúp em ah. Em cảm ơn nhiều ah
Với công thức của bạn sẽ có trường hợp "x năm 12 tháng" và không xét trường hợp 0 năm 0 tháng.
J8= If(H8="","0 năm 0 tháng", Int((datedif(H8,I8,"m")+1)/12) & " năm " & Mod(Datedif(H8,I8,"m")+1,12) & " tháng")
Xem đã đúng chưa nhé!
Xin lỗi,công thức bài #8 sai rồi, dòng 14 kết quả là "13 năm 12 tháng" trong khi kết quả đúng phải là "14 năm 0 yháng", vui lòng sửa lại là:Được rồi ah, may quá. Em cảm ơn anh nhiều nhé
Xin lỗi,công thức bài #8 sai rồi, dòng 14 kết quả là "13 năm 12 tháng" trong khi kết quả đúng phải là "14 năm 0 yháng", vui lòng sửa lại là:
=DATEDIF(H10+K10+N10+Q10,I10+L10+O10+R10+30,"y")&" năm "&DATEDIF(H10+K10+N10+Q10,I10+L10+O10+R10+30,"ym")&" tháng"
DIỄN ĐÀN GIẢI PHÁP EXCEL Group 1
DIỄN ĐÀN GIẢI PHÁP EXCEL Group 2